Mutuum Finance is making waves in the decentralized finance (DeFi) sector with its innovative dual lending model, designed to cater to a diverse range of users. This approach not only enhances flexibility but also opens up new avenues for both mainstream and niche assets in the lending market. The source notes that this model could significantly impact the way users interact with lending platforms.

Introduction to the Dual Lending Model

The dual lending model enables customers to deposit stable assets while also allowing them to negotiate loans directly. This feature empowers users to tailor their lending experience according to their specific needs and preferences. By facilitating direct negotiations, Mutuum Finance aims to create a more user-centric lending environment, which could attract a broader audience to the DeFi space.

Benefits of the Flexible Model

Moreover, the model's flexibility is expected to benefit various asset classes, providing opportunities for both well-established cryptocurrencies and lesser-known tokens. As the DeFi landscape continues to evolve, Mutuum Finance's approach could set a new standard for how lending platforms operate. This could potentially drive increased participation and liquidity in the market.
